Now ride on, and if you look back before you top that divide I'll put a bullet through you. Good-day." Williams rode away furiously and was not curious at all; he topped the divide without stopping.
Delmar smiled grimly as he wheeled his horse and started homeward. On the same day, as Mose was lying on the point of a grassy mesa, watching the sheep swarming about a water hole in the valley below, he saw a cloud of dust rising far up to the north.
While he wondered, he heard a wild, rumbling, trampling sound.
Could it be a herd of buffalo? His blood thrilled with the hope of it.
His sheep were forgotten as the roar increased and wild yells came faintly to his ears.
